History & Origin

Daegon surfaced in American records in the twenty-first century as a modern coinage. It echoes Dagan, from a Hebrew word for 'grain,' and the old name Dagon, and suits a wider taste for bold, strong-sounding boys' names. Its precise origin is uncertain, which we note.

It was always rare, given to only about sixteen boys a year even at its peak in the two-thousands. A boy named Daegon then is still young today.
